When is Espinoza vs Vazquez?
Rafael Espinoza is set to take on Edward Vazquez on Sunday, May 4th, 2025, at T-Mobile Arena, Las Vegas.
The fight is scheduled for 12 rounds in the Featherweight division, which means the weight limit will be 126 pounds (9 stone or 57.1 kg).
This contest is for the WBO featherweight championship of the world.
Espinoza will be making his 3rd defense of the WBO World Featherweight Championship. He won this belt against Robeisy Ramirez in December 2023. He had held this belt for 1 year, 4 months and 4 days.
This fight will appear on the undercard of Naoya Inoue's and Ramon Cardenas' clash for the WBO World Junior Featherweight, IBF World Junior Featherweight, WBC World Super Bantamweight and WBA Super World Super Bantamweight championship.
Espinoza vs Vazquez stats
Rafael Espinoza steps into the ring with an undefeated record of 26 wins, zero losses, and 0 draws, 22 of those wins coming by way of knockout.
Edward Vazquez will make his way to the ring with a record of 17 wins, 2 losses and 0 draws, with 4 of those wins by knockout.
The stats suggest Espinoza has a massive power advantage over Vazquez, boasting a 85% knockout percentage compared to Vazquez's 24%.
Rafael Espinoza is the older man by 1 year, at 30 years old.
Espinoza has a height advantage of 6 inches over Vazquez. This also extends to a 7-inch reach advantage.
Both Rafael Espinoza and Edward Vazquez fight out of an orthodox stance.
Espinoza is arguably the more experienced fighter, having had 7 more fights, and made his debut in 2013, 4 years earlier than Vazquez, whose first professional fight was in 2017. He has fought 124 fewer professional rounds, totaling 0 compared to Vazquez's 124.
Rafael Espinoza goes into the fight ranked number 2 by The Ring at featherweight.
Edward Vazquez is currently ranked number 10 by the WBA, and 10 by the WBO in the 126lb division.
Espinoza vs Vazquez form
Espinoza remains undefeated as a professional, stopping 4 of his last 5 opponents.
In his last fight, he defeated Robeisy Ramirez on December 7, 2024, by technical knockout in the 6th round in their WBO World Featherweight championship fight at Footprint Center, Phoenix, United States.
Prior to that, he had defeated Sergio Chirino Sanchez on June 21, 2024, by technical knockout in the 4th round in their WBO World Featherweight championship fight at Fontainebleau Las Vegas, Las Vegas.
Going into that contest, he had beaten Robeisy Ramirez on December 9, 2023, by majority decision in their WBO World Featherweight championship fight at Charles F. Dodge City Center, Pembroke Pines.
Before that, he had won against Ally Mwerangi on July 15, 2023, by knockout in the 2nd round at Restaurante Arroyo, Mexico City, Mexico.
He had beaten Rafael Rosas Ramirez on March 25, 2023, by technical knockout in the 3rd round at El Domo del Code Jalisco, Guadalajara.
Activity check
Espinoza's last 5 fights have come over a period of 2 years, 1 month and 9 days, which means he has been fighting approximately every 5 months and 3 days. In those fights, he fought a total of 27 rounds, meaning that they have lasted 5.4 rounds on average.
Vazquez's last 2 fights have come over a period of 3 years, 2 months and 29 days, meaning he has been fighting on average every 1 year, 7 months and 15 days. In those fights, he fought a total of 22 rounds, meaning that they have lasted 11 rounds on average.
